The United States of The united states is controlled via the Honest Labor Standars Act and it has explicit guidelines, whereas other international locations for instance Sweden may well absence specific guidelines. In Sweden minimal wages are negotiated between the labour market place functions as a result of collective agreements that also protect non-union workers at workplaces with collective agreements.

Employers are entitled to monitor computer systems, servers, and also other electronic devices owned from the employer. Under the Electronic Communications Privateness Act of 1986, businesses are permitted to observe personnel communications when there is a reputable small business purpose or if the worker has consented. States have also enacted laws governing the monitoring of worker exercise.

Because the ILO's enforcement mechanisms are weak, incorporating labour specifications in the World Trade Corporation's operation has been proposed. WTO oversees, mostly, the General Agreement on Tariffs and Trade treaty directed at decreasing customs, tariffs and various limitations to import and export of goods, solutions and cash in between its 157 member countries.
